

Hey Athena
An open-source cross-platform voice assistant program (written in Python 3). Hey Athena offers an alternative to products like Siri, Cortana, and Amazon Echo.
Formerly known as Athena Voice.

What is Hey Athena?
In the near future, voice-controlled assistance will be ubiquitous. Cars, homes, subway stations, etc. will all have some type of ambient microphone-speaker device which listens and responds to commands. Already we see commercial products emerging such as Apple's "Siri", Microsoft's "Cortana", and Amazon's "Echo" that carry out such functions. But those all limit you to what the companies' developers decide you can do. This is because the companies have to hire developers to program every type of input and every type of response. Moreover, the voice assistance that they provide only work on proprietary products that they sell.
Hey Athena solves both of these problems by offering a cross-platform solution that is 100% free and open-source. This means Hey Athena will be able to work on a multitude of platforms and devices. Furthermore, by open-sourcing the software, Hey Athena empowers developers & users all around the world to make their own contributions. Take a look at Android. Android is currently the largest smartphone platform in the world. This is because it offers an open-source alternative to proprietary products such as iOS. Companies such as Samsung and HTC then adopt this free platform and make further contributions to fit their needs. They do this because it is cheap and easy. It saves them the cost of having to hire a huge team of developers. Similarly, companies will be able to adopt Hey Athena software for their products, and contribute to its development. To be clear though: Hey Athena enables anyone with basic programming knowledge to add their own contributions to the software.
